**14:22** — Gatecount plugin authors reported the TurnTally counter on the Merrivale Arena turnstiles drifting by roughly 3% under burst entry. We confirmed the drift came from the debounce window in the counter core, not from any third-party plugin hooks. A patched core was deployed and counts reconciled. The fix shipped under the trace token recorded below.

build token for tafop-hagug: htk4_14c6

Subject: Queue migration — ownership change

Quick note before you review PR 841: we're retiring the homegrown Taskwright queue at Ferndale Systems in favor of Quenby. I'm off the migration as of Friday. Review comments on the adapter shim should go to the new owner, not me. Remaining cutover work, flags, and rollback plan now belong to the person below.

named custodian: Druion Kelix Brivan

## Bulk Edits in the Wrenfield Admin Table

Need to update a bunch of rows at once? The bulk-edit endpoint accepts up to 500 record IDs per call and applies the same patch to all of them. Handy when support needs to reclassify a batch of flagged accounts. Partial failures come back in the response body, so always check the errors array. Calls must authenticate against the internal Wrenfield gateway; the current support key is below.

API key for hahog-kajef: vxb15-Orrbjm9glxbWQLX

# Document Transport: Sealed-Bid Tender

The tender packet for the Ashgrove Viaduct works travels as a single sealed pouch. No copies, no stops, direct route to the Delverton procurement office before the noon deadline. Coordinator assigns one driver; pouch stays in the cab, never the cargo bay. Tamper tape must be intact on delivery. The courier hand-over follows the instruction given below.

handover note for hahap-hadup: the gilath gormir courier leaves the wenvan kasael oliwyn gorys casdor belath praox pelys ledger at gate 7470 under passcode 401053